Transaction 07843e950541dff4da7dfbe33393ef160409afe4722ab788e5742ab413d1dc5b
2 Input
2 Outputs
- 07843e950541dff4da7dfbe33393ef160409afe4722ab788e5742ab413d1dc5b:0
- 07843e950541dff4da7dfbe33393ef160409afe4722ab788e5742ab413d1dc5b:1
value 3481889
address 1GbbskrMpeovCrQAzh8gEHcnG2d83VSJV9
value 843112
address 1HspgLW2SzLs6xNuT5xT7nbTFBoHgd63v8